Great Lebanese Experience

by mkadlec

Very impressed with the food, the shih kabobs were the best I've ever tasted, and the saffron rice was very tasty.

The location is good to people-watch, and the experience was very Lebanese, both in ambiance and food.

I would recommend this restaurant to everyone.

Horrible Service

by maitai73

The food was excellent but we weren't able to enjoy our meal. We wandered into Sahara before a movie Saturday, and had ample time for dinner (2 1/2 hours). We almost left due to the fact that noone came to our table for 20 minutes. After finally ordering we sat for another 1 & 45 minutes, watching the four parties that had come in after us get their meals. Finally, with a 1/2 hour to spare before the movie started, I said something. They did bring out our food a few minutes later. Everything was cold. The flavor was great, but we weren't able to enjoy it. We had to scarf everything down in under 10 minutes. I was very disappointed and will not recommend Sahara. When I go out to eat and spend a $30 a person I expect excellent, attentive service.

Mmm mmm good

by wahine

Citysearch reviews lead me to this sweet little restaurant - and I wasn't dissapointed. :)

The food is as good as everyone says it is. I had the gyro plate and a bowl of lentil soup to start. The soup is top notch. The gyro plate was smaller than I expected for the price, but it was very good. Nicely done strips of lamb, tasty rice, pita and great hummus. The pita could've been warmed up a bit, but that's fine.

From the outside, the restaurant looks a little dicey, but the interior is nicely done. White table linens and middle eastern decor.

Our server was the most polite and friendly waiter I've ever met. This is a great place. I'd recommend larger portions, though.

Best Middle Eastern food in town

by aclarson76

Me and my wife's favorite restaurant in Seattle and the best Mediterranean/Middle Eastern food that I've ever had. We like it so much that we had them cater our wedding. All of the food is great but the Sahara platter is a good sampling. The staff is extremely hospitable and the atmosphere is intimate and unique.
